The URDA cloud sharing electric motorcycle leasing system is a business service model. The hardware part of the system includes electric motorcycles and charging sites. the software part is composed of automatic innovative leasing systems. The service model and application field are described as follows:
- The SWAP electric motorcycle plays an essential role in the leasing system for its noise-free and zero exhaust emissions. SWAP is a high-performance, high-power, great torque electric motorcycle with superb climbing capability. The performance is comparable to a 125CC gasoline engine motorcycle.
- SWAP is a vehicle unrestricted by terrain, and can be a highly acceptable alternative for the urban users who are used to riding conventional motorcycles.
- For the software, the cloud based leasing system is connecting through mobile APP; the user can sign up for the membership and reserve an electric motorcycle by using smartphone. Besides, the user may return the e-moto at different locations, for example, leasing the electric motorcycle at A station, but returning it at B station.
- The leasing system accepts multiple ways of payment including ATM, convenience store payment, third-party payment, etc. The system is also connected with IPASS payment. These multi-payment methods improve service quality with automatic convenient operation to users.
- According to the study, the rental price is a key consideration in determining whether a user is hiring; therefore, URDA leasing system adopts the minute lease, and the fee is based solely on individual usage, not on a daily basis.
- As the cost of minute lease is much lower, college students, social freshman do not need to spend a lot of money to buy a motorcycle and to maintain it. The leasing system also provides an electronic tracking service, and users no longer need to bear the risk of motorcycle theft.
A pilot project of the URDA cloud sharing electric motorcycle leasing system has been implemented in Sun Yat-sen University. All rental/charging stations were laid out in accordance with the needs of the university. We plan to build the distribution network of rental sites step by step linking with neighboring stations, MRT stations and public buildings, and local attractions,. Base on the testing experience, the URDA system will be gradually extended to Kaohsiung City, Taiwan, and even to the world.
The URDA cloud sharing electric motorcycle leasing system has been introduced and field tested in Kaohsiung Sun Yat-sen University from the second half of 2016.
Sun Yat-sen University is selected as the testing field primarily due to its unique geographical location; the campus resides on rolling hills and overlooks the seashore, having the only public beach of Kaohsiung city and close to the West Bay scenic area. The Sun Yat-sen University not only has the characteristics of a college campus, but also has the nature of tourist attractions.
At present, the university is the most appropriate field for the testing of URDA innovative electric vehicle leasing system, because there are about 9,500 students in the university, coupled with constant stream of various types of visitors and tourist, and in a special geographical environment, and so on.
In this project, the number of electric motorcycles will be progressively expanded to 400 units on the campus. Initially, the leasing system is to focus on the needs of first-year and students living in dorms, and build a number of leasing sites on campus to facilitate their transportation requirements. Through an initial success, we also look forward to spreading the sharing system radially from the Sun Yat-sen University to the whole city of Kaohsiung.
We expect to set up 40 leasing sites based on the user demand in the Sun Yat-sen University. During the first phase of the project, we have established two leasing sites at HI-LIFE convenience store and College of Literature in the university; in the second phase of project, we will also complete the construction of eight station areas on campus, including Wuling, Trahan quarters, and the Marine Sciences Academy in the future.
